QuestionHi -
I am helping a person with AOL 9. They have a newer laptop, plenty of memory(768), windows xp and cable internet.
The laptop is fast UNTIL AOL 9 loads. It takes upwards of 2 minutes to load AOL 9 and then it's still slow for another 2 minutes or so.
I have uninstalled the AOL spyware, AOL AV and security center in Favor of Symantec corporate and that has helped with the overall machine speed, but AOL is still SLOW.
